Course Description
Course will provide an in-depth introduction to psychoanalysis and its utilization in cultural theory. The first half of the course will be devoted to reading the work of Sigmund Freud. We will then explore the uptake of Freudian psychoanalysis within cultural studies of race, gender, sexuality and nation. Particular attention will be paid to the work of Frantz Fanon and his critical interlocutors.
